I Have 2 big matrix A, B with the same dimension (mxn) that n>>m. I apply the princomp function on those for computing the principal components because I wanted to reduce those dimension for comparing those with each other. I want to find that which row of those matrices has biggest difference with each other. Is it possible by comparing the angles between the eigenvectors that I computed by the princomp function (principal components of the 2 matrix)?? It really appreciated if you get me some proposal and help. Thank you for your time and help. Kamal

Try this
comparison = abs(A-B);
[maxValue, indexOfMax] = max(comparison);
% Get row and column from linear index.
[row, col] = ind2sub(size(A), indexOfMax);
How does that work for you?
